STÉPHANE
ALLARD VIOLIN
Violinist, active in all kinds of music, popular, jazz
and classical, Stéphane Allard studied at
Le Conservatoire de musique de Québec and
at Berklee College of Music of Boston. At the end
of his studies at Berklee, he was awarded the Stéphane
Grappelli Jazz Masters Award for his exceptional success.
Touring throughout Canada, the United States, Japan, Taiwan,
Corea, Germany and France, Stéphane played in different
instrumental orchestras and ensembles namely l'Orchestre
Symphonique de Montréal and Icarus Contemporary
Jazz Ensemble. He was the violinist and spokesperson
of Quartango (1995-2001) invited to play at Carnagie
Hall accompanied by the New York Pops. Besides his
numerous film music recordings, he recorded more than
thirty compact discs dedicated to classical music, variety,
tango and jazz. Stéphane was hired by le Cirque
du Soleil for research and environmental creation
on violin for the production "Varekai".
